Overview

The Teen Dham Yatra is a spiritual pilgrimage to three of the most revered shrines in Uttarakhand: Yamunotri, Gangotri, and Badrinath. This sacred journey offers pilgrims the opportunity to seek blessings at some of the most divine and tranquil locations in the Indian Himalayas.

Yamunotri Dham: The starting point of the Yatra, Yamunotri is dedicated to Goddess Yamuna, where pilgrims take a holy dip in the Yamuna River and offer prayers at the Yamunotri Temple. The region is known for its thermal springs and breathtaking landscapes.

Gangotri Dham: Situated in the Garhwal Himalayas, Gangotri is the source of the holy Ganges River. The Gangotri Temple stands as a symbol of spiritual significance where devotees offer prayers to Goddess Ganga.

Badrinath Dham: The final destination of the journey, Badrinath is one of the Char Dham temples dedicated to Lord Vishnu. Located amidst snow-capped peaks, this temple is one of the holiest pilgrimage sites in India.

Itinerary

Day 1: Haridwar to Barkot (200 km / 6-7 hrs)

Begin your journey early from Haridwar to Barkot via Mussoorie. Enjoy scenic views of the Yamuna River and surrounding mountains. Arrive at Barkot, check in at your hotel, and relax. Overnight stay at Barkot.

Day 2: Barkot to Yamunotri and Back to Barkot (42 km drive + 5 km trek)

After breakfast, drive to Janki Chatti (42 km), the base for the Yamunotri trek. Embark on a 5 km trek to Yamunotri Dham, where you can offer your prayers at the Yamunotri Temple and take a dip in the hot springs. After darshan, trek back to Janki Chatti and drive back to Barkot for an overnight stay.

Day 3: Barkot to Uttarkashi (80 km / 3-4 hrs)

After breakfast, drive from Barkot to Uttarkashi through picturesque mountain roads. Upon arrival, check in at the hotel and relax. Visit Kashi Vishwanath Temple in Uttarkashi if time allows. Overnight stay at Uttarkashi.

Day 4: Uttarkashi to Gangotri Dham and Back to Uttarkashi (100 km / 4 hrs)

After breakfast, drive from Uttarkashi to Gangotri, where you will visit the Gangotri Temple, the origin of the Ganges River. Perform darshan and take in the beauty of the river and the surrounding mountains. After spending time at the temple, drive back to Uttarkashi for an overnight stay.

Day 5: Uttarkashi to Rudraprayag (150 km / 6-7 hrs)

After breakfast, drive from Uttarkashi to Rudraprayag, a scenic town at the confluence of the Alaknanda and Mandakini Rivers. Arrive in Rudraprayag, check in at your hotel, and relax. Overnight stay at Rudraprayag.

Day 6: Rudraprayag to Badrinath Dham (160 km / 7-8 hrs)

After an early breakfast, drive from Rudraprayag to Badrinath Dham, nestled amidst the stunning peaks of the Himalayas. On arrival, visit the Badrinath Temple, dedicated to Lord Vishnu, and perform darshan. Explore the nearby Tapt Kund and Brahma Kapal before returning to your hotel for an overnight stay.

Day 7: Badrinath to Haridwar (300 km / 9-10 hrs)

After breakfast, drive back from Badrinath to Haridwar. On arrival, your Teen Dham Yatra concludes, and you can either return to your accommodation or proceed to your onward destination.
